Energize your future by joining our team at Northern Virginia Electric Cooperative (NOVEC)! NOVEC's mission is to create value for its members, employees and communities by providing safe, reliable electricity and quality products at competitive prices.
NOVEC is a locally owned electric distribution system headquartered in Manassas, VA. NOVEC provides reliable electric service to more than 180,000 homes and businesses in Clarke, Fairfax, Fauquier, Loudoun, Prince William and Stafford counties, the City of Manassas Park, and the Town of Clifton. NOVEC's service reliability is the best in the region with a 99.99% average system reliability.
As a leader on the high-tech frontier, NOVEC is using proven, cost-effective technology to improve productivity and reliability, reduce expenses, and increase cybersecurity – a national priority. Today’s technology includes what the industry calls "smart grid", as well as fiber optics, and mobile workforce.
